- The distance between Peixe, Brazil and Kabompo, Zambia is approximately 7,857 km or 4,882 mi.
- To reach Peixe in this distance one would set out from Kabompo bearing 261.8°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Peixe bearing 280.4° or W .
- Peixe has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Kabompo has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a).
- Peixe is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Kabompo is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.5 °C (8.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.4 °C (7.9°F) less in Peixe.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 688.1 mm (27.1 in) more which is equivalent to 688.1 l/m² (16.89 US gal/ft²) or 6,881,000 l/ha (735,625 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.7° higher in Peixe than in Kabompo.
- Relative humidity levels are 10.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 7°C (12.5°F) higher.
